Why Is Slip Resistance a Critical Element in Ankle Work Boots?

Slip resistance is a critical element in ankle work boots because it helps prevent slips and falls in hazardous environments. Ensuring good traction on various surfaces reduces the likelihood of workplace injuries.

According to the American National Standards Institute (ANSI), slip resistance is defined as the capability of a sole unit to prevent slippage, especially on wet, greasy, or uneven surfaces. This standard helps ensure that footwear meets safety requirements for industrial and commercial use.

The importance of slip resistance can be broken down into several key reasons. First, many workplaces have surfaces that can become slick due to water, oil, or debris. Second, the nature of certain jobs may require quick movements or sudden stops, increasing the risk of slipping. Third, workers wear ankle boots in environments like construction sites, kitchens, and factories, where the risk of falls is elevated.

Slip resistance refers to the grip of the sole material on the ground. Key technical terms include traction, which is the force that keeps the boot in contact with the surface, and coefficient of friction, which measures how much grip the sole provides. Both factors contribute to overall slip resistance.

Mechanisms involved in slip resistance include tread patterns on the sole. Tread design enhances grip by increasing surface area and allowing for better water evacuation. Material composition also plays a role; rubber soles generally offer good slip resistance, while plastic soles may not.

Specific conditions that contribute to slip-related issues include wet floors, oily surfaces, or uneven ground. For example, workers in restaurants may encounter spills that make floors slippery. Similarly, construction workers may work on uneven surfaces or in adverse weather conditions, adding to the risk of slipping.

How Can You Ensure Maximum Comfort in Ankle Work Boots?

To ensure maximum comfort in ankle work boots, focus on fit, quality materials, cushioning, and supportive features.

  1. Fit: Proper fit is crucial for comfort. Research indicates that ill-fitting shoes can lead to foot pain and injury. Measure your foot size accurately, considering both length and width. Many brands offer different widths to cater to various foot shapes. Ensure there is a thumb’s width of space between your longest toe and the boot’s toe box.

  2. Quality materials: Boots constructed from high-quality leather or synthetic materials enhance comfort. Leather allows the foot to breathe and molds to your shape over time, while durable synthetic options provide waterproofing and lightweight feel. A study by the Journal of Foot and Ankle Research (Smith, 2020) showed that well-made boots reduce instances of blisters and discomfort.

  3. Cushioning: Look for boots with adequate cushioning levels. Soft insoles made from memory foam or gel can absorb shocks and reduce fatigue. According to a study in the Journal of Occupational Health (Jones et al., 2021), cushioning directly correlates with lower foot strain during long periods of standing or walking.

  4. Supportive features: Choose ankle work boots with strong arch support and ankle stability. A supportive midsole can prevent pronation, which may lead to pain in the knees and lower back. Additionally, boots with reinforced heels provide extra support and stability. Research presented in the Journal of Ergonomics (Williams, 2019) highlighted that increased arch support improves overall comfort during work-related activities.

By paying attention to fit, materials, cushioning, and support, you can maximize comfort in ankle work boots.
